I had the 6 cats taken out and we just remounted the O2 sensors in the straight pipe blow the manifold and
had no check engine light issue.No re tune or computer tricking required.The O2 sensors don't really seem to care if the cats are there or not.This is on a 97 GT

Performance wise flowmasters are junk. However sound wise they are great.
I don't mean junk as in you'll lose power but for higher performance applications you'll want something more straight thru like SLP's, borla, magnapacks etc...
